Sammamish-Issaquah Protected Habitat

Hazel Wolf Wetlands Preserve by Sunny Walter
 
Hazel Wolf Wetlands Preserve by Sunny Walter

For a wonderful nature experience, visit some of the natural areas in the Sammamish-Issaquah area.  They contain a diversity of native vegetation that provides habitat for birds, fish, and other wildlife and embodies the beauty and character of our region's landscape.

Enjoy the regional parks and trails, many which have portions set aside for natural areas and all of which are protected from development.
